Description
Azido-PEG5-acid is a PEG-based PROTAC linker can be used in the synthesis of PROTACs, such as the conjugate CPT-APO (CPT: Camptothecin (HY-16560)). Azido-PEG5-acid is a non-cleavable 5 unit PEG ADC linker used in the synthesis of antibody-drug conjugates (ADCs).
Product information
CAS Number: 1425973-16-5
Molecular Weight: 335.35
Formula: C13H25N3O7
Chemical Name: 1-azido-3,6,9,12,15-pentaoxaoctadecan-18-oic acid
Smiles: [N-]=[N+]=NCCOCCOCCOCCOCCOCCC(O)=O
InChiKey: DPJUPQILWDVIKK-UHFFFAOYSA-N
InChi: InChI=1S/C13H25N3O7/c14-16-15-2-4-20-6-8-22-10-12-23-11-9-21-7-5-19-3-1-13(17)18/h1-12H2,(H,17,18)

How to use
In Vitro:
ADCs are comprised of an antibody to which is attached an ADC cytotoxin through an ADC linker. PROTACs contain two different ligands connected by a linker; one is a ligand for an E3 ubiquitin ligase and the other is for the target protein. PROTACs exploit the intracellular ubiquitin-proteasome system to selectively degrade target proteins.
